Hi! I recently found this board and have been learning a lot -- THANKS! I do have a few ?'s though that I haven't been able to find answers to.

We are going to WDW the later half of October -- I know this is really short planning compared to most of you :goodvibes -- but I'm wondering if it is worth it to pay for the touring plans I've read about in the book the Unofficial Guide to Walt Disney World 2008?

Going are myself, my husband, and our 2 sons -- 10 & 4. We did opt for the basic dining package when we booked our vacation from a travel agent & I know I really need to try to see if I can find some good ADR to maximize this plan. I'm sure this will be tough to do since I have waited this long, but I'd like to try.

I guess I'm looking for opinions on if I should see what days I'm able to book ADR's and then work in going to that park for the day OR if I should decide which days we will attend each park first and then see what reservations are available.

Any help is appreciated :)
 
At this point I think you need to plan your ADR's first and then work around that. Pickings at this late date could be slim, which is the reason I say go for the ADR's first. As far as the touring plans, I personally never used any and we seem to have a good strategy when we go, plus I hate planning every moment of my day. I have heard people rave about the different touring plans that are out there, so I don't think getting one can hurt. ;)
